War in Spain 1936-39 is the first in a new wargame series, using a new Land-Sea-Air engine inspired by War in the Pacific - Admiral’s Edition. Gameplay and realism are improved by TRUE AI and a detailed Logistics systems. A hyper detailed OOB reaches down to battalion and company level. A beautiful, hand drawn, 5 nautical mile per hex map massively increases player immersion.

I'm making a destination move all follow. But somehow it gets changed to strategic and all start packing. Why is the ai changing my instruction

It can be one of the units you wish to move is already packed. If units travel as a group ( follow command ) it can trigger the other units to also pack up to be able to move along.
This includes otherwise invisible component units of combat groups. These can be made shown in unit listings.
